RS-Autosport made the best harnesses ever....

They had wires in every cavity on the DB37.

I think perhaps maybe DIY should step up and sell a harness like the RS-Autosport did.

They included:

- SPR 1-4
- 5 extra 20 gauge ground wires for sensors and the like
- 14 gauge power feed and ground wire for a fuel pump install
- 14 gauge power wire - general purpose
- more wires I forget off hand

Although DIY is the best overall retailer out there, I think they are falling short on the harness kits.

Matt, the thing is that these days with MS2 and MS3 pushing the limits if what can be done and what can be processed, the demand for more inputs and outputs has made leaps and bounds.

RS's wiring harness was perfect, it gave you the ability to max out the DB37 and also included plenty of extra grounds and power wires for coils and injectors. It was a one stop solution to wiring in an MS as opposed to scouring the internet trying to find matching TXL wire for injector power wires, fuel pump wires and so on.

If you upgraded your harness to the RS standard, I for one would buy at least one immediately and I'm sure many others would follow suit.

The only upgrade I'd like to see over the RS harness is to upgrade the injector wires to 18 gauge make the coil wiring a buyer selectable feature. You could select COP or wasted spark and a cylinder count and would then receive the wires necessary for the coil (ie. 4 cyl wasted spark would include 2 16 gauge signal wires and 1 16 gauge power wire)
